1. Understanding the Basics: Bust Size and Band Size

First things first: the two key measurements you need to determine your perfect bra size are your band size and your cup size. Your band size is essentially the circumference around your ribcage, while your cup size is determined by the difference between your underbust measurement and your full bust measurement. Got that? Great! Now, let’s dive into the specifics. 📐内衣

For instance, if your underbust measures 32 inches and your full bust measures 36 inches, you would likely wear a 32D. But remember, this is just the starting point – fit can vary widely depending on the brand and style. So, always try before you buy, and don’t be afraid to ask for help from a knowledgeable salesperson. 💁‍♀️内衣

2. The Cup Size Spectrum: From A to DD and Beyond

Now that you understand the basics, let’s talk about the spectrum of cup sizes. From A cups to DD cups and beyond, there’s a size for everyone. Each cup size typically increases by about 1 inch in volume, so moving from a B to a C cup adds approximately 1 inch to your bust measurement. This might seem small, but it can make a big difference in comfort and appearance. 📈内衣

And don’t forget, cup sizes can vary by country and brand. For example, a D cup in the U.S. might be equivalent to an E cup in the UK. So, always measure yourself and consider trying on multiple brands to find the best fit for your body. Remember, the goal is to feel comfortable and confident, not to fit into a specific letter or number. 😊内衣

3. Tips for Finding Your Perfect Fit

Alright, you’ve measured yourself, and you think you’ve found your size. But how do you know if it’s truly the right fit? Here are some quick tips:

  • The band should fit snugly but comfortably around your ribcage, without digging in or riding up.
  • The cups should fully encase your breasts without any spillage or gaping.
  • The straps should support without causing discomfort or leaving marks.

And here’s a fun fact: the way you wear your bra can also affect its longevity. Avoid twisting or pulling on the straps, and always wash your bras gently to keep them in top condition.
